What are the rights of children in cases of non-marital affiliation in Argentina?

In cases of non-marital filiation in Argentina, children have the same rights as in cases of marital filiation. They have the right to receive care, protection, education and food from their parents. Furthermore, they have the right to know and maintain contact with both parents, to have access to their biological identity and to be legitimate heirs in the event of the death of one of their parents.

Can a sales contract include penalty clauses for non-compliance in El Salvador?

Yes, a sales contract in El Salvador can include penalty clauses for non-compliance. These clauses specify the consequences if one of the parties fails to fulfill its obligations under the contract. Penalties may include payment of damages or termination of the contract. Penalty clauses must be reasonable and clearly defined in the contract.
